Output ebc94b28baceafc22d536d3e33a0e61d8c38886ec40cbc5eaab7526f6612a477:13

value
17700000
script pubkey
OP_0 OP_PUSHBYTES_20 3b678dd931f7d6c4000e17575197d2d63f8cca05
address
bc1q8dncmkf37ltvgqqwzat4r97j6clcejs99mp3tn
transaction
ebc94b28baceafc22d536d3e33a0e61d8c38886ec40cbc5eaab7526f6612a477
spent
false

36 Sat Ranges